The couple, who joined the Queen for tea at Windsor Castle in June 2021, will visit Westminster Hall, where the Queen’s coffin is kept. They will then sign an official book of condolence before attending a reception hosted by King Charles. Biden, who said the queen reminded him of his mother, will be among nearly 100 presidents and heads of government to attend the state funeral. Biden, 79, and his wife, 71, will return to Washington on Monday after Her Majesty’s funeral at Westminster Abbey. The Queen has met 13 of the last 14 US presidents, starting with Harry Truman in 1951, when she was still a princess. President Biden and First Lady Dr Jill Biden met the Queen in Windsor following last year’s G7 summit in Cornwall. They were welcomed by a Guard of Honor before drinking tea with Her Majesty.
